Paris-Sorbonne University - Paris IV (UPS) — public non-profit university. It is located in Paris, France. The higher education institution is considered one of the youngest in the country, as it was founded in 1970.
UPS conducts scientific activity in several areas. More information can be found on the official site.

At UPS, the academic calendar is divided into two semesters. However, tuition fees are calculated per year. French programs at UPS start from 212 USD per year. Before admission, you should pass a language exam at least at a B2 level. English programs are about twice as expensive. UPS has an urban campus, which provides students with many options for study and recreation. The abundance of museums, theaters and cinemas creates opportunities for the cultural development of young people. In the city, there are also large companies that offer internships. The university has a library, in the collection of which you will find not only textbooks and scientific works, but also works of the classics, modern literature and much more. Thanks to international exchange programs at UPS, students can communicate with representatives of different countries and nationalities and thus expand their own horizons. And, the university contributes to this by regularly holding joint events for local and foreign students.

It is possible to stay in France for an additional 18 months after graduation. To do this, you need to apply for a graduate visa, which allows you to work without providing an offer from an employer. We talk about other options for immigration in our article.
